Louie's Submarine is a casual eatery in Edmonton, AB, known for serving a variety of submarine sandwiches made with fresh ingredients.
With a focus on quality and flavor, Louie's Submarine offers a menu that caters to both meat lovers and vegetarians alike.
Generated from their business information